3 Wonderful Health Benefits of Lentils

Health benefits of lentils
Photo by Monika Grabkowska on Unsplash

Lentils are very popular among vegetarians and vegans—and there’s a good reason for that. The legume plant comes in many different colors, grows in pods, and can be prepared easily to go with many different meals. Lentils are rich in protein, fiber, and minerals, and here are some of the most significant health benefits they offer.

Decreasing Risk of Chronic Diseases

Consuming lentils can decrease the risk of certain chronic diseases such as obesity, diabetes, and cancer. This is possible thanks to phenols, which are protective compounds found in lentils. The legume also contains antioxidants and has antibacterial properties.

Better Digestion

Lentils are great for supporting your digestive system thanks to the prebiotics contained in them. Rich in fiber, lentils provide good gut bacteria and promote overall gut and digestive health. This, in turn, can also prevent some diseases like colon cancer.

Managing Blood Sugar

Lentils, like all other legumes, have a low glycemic index which makes them a great choice for regulating blood sugar levels. They provide long-term and steady energy and will keep you full longer, reducing cravings for carbs and sugar. This can help you lose weight if that’s what you need or simply keep blood sugar levels at bay.
